New regulations in effect for noisy vehicles

Posted on Friday, May 12, 2023 01:59 PM

City Council approved an amendment to the Traffic Bylaw C17-22 December of 2022 to help regulate the noise from vehicles within City limits. The change was made to deal with excessive noise that results in a significant number of complaints to the RCMP and Municipal Enforcement.

Council approves 1.47% property tax increase for 2023

Posted on Tuesday, May 09, 2023 04:15 PM

City Council passed the 2023 Property Tax Bylaw at the May 9 regular council meeting. The Property Tax Bylaw is based on the City’s approved 2023 operating budget of $90.0 million and a capital budget of $29.0 million.

Citywide Emergency Siren Testing

Posted on Friday, May 05, 2023 01:11 PM

Sirens to be tested on Monday, May 8

As part of Emergency Preparedness Week May 7 – 13, Fort Saskatchewan’s emergency sirens will be tested on Monday, May 8 at 11:00 a.m. The sirens will wail loudly for the test duration.

Fort Saskatchewan operates three emergency sirens located across the city. These sirens are in place to alert residents of emergencies, such as:
